Igurusi weather in March

In March, Igurusi sees average daytime highs of 26°C and overnight lows near 17°C, with 189 mm of rain across 18.4 wet days and about 12.1 hours of daylight. It is the 7th-warmest and 1st-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 26°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 9% of the time in March, and the air most often feels humid.

Daylight stretches from about 12 h 12 min at the start of March to 11 h 54 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, March is Igurusi's 10th-clearest and 10th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Igurusi's year-round climate.

Location & terrain

Where is Igurusi?

Igurusi sits at 8.8°S, 33.9°E, 1,258 m above sea level, in Tanzania. The nearest listed city is Chimala, 19 km away.

Topography around Igurusi

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Igurusi.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Igurusi has signific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 314 m around an average of 1,278 m above sea level; within 16 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,692 m; within 80 km, extreme vari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 2,473 m.

The land around Igurusi is covered by shrubs (40%), trees (25%) and cropland (25%) within 3 km, cropland (34%), shrubs (30%) and trees (21%) within 16 km, and trees (33%), shrubs (28%) and cropland (24%) within 80 km.
